About
The U.S.S. Iwo Jima is a U.S. Navy amphibious assault ship. It is newsworthy due to its alleged, though unverified, connection to Venezuelan politics. Specifically, an image shared by former President Trump purportedly showed Venezuelan President Nicolás Maduro in U.S. custody aboard the U.S.S. Iwo Jima. This image, while unconfirmed, gained traction online, sparking discussion and memes. The incident highlights the ongoing political tensions between the U.S. and Venezuela, particularly regarding the leadership dispute. The U.S.S. Iwo Jima's name being associated with this event, even in an unverified context, brings it into the sphere of international political discourse and underscores the U.S. military's potential, perceived or real, role in foreign affairs.
